Insulin resistance will frequently produce dyslipidemia, which is characterised by elevated plasma triglycerides and fatty acids. The increase in triglycerides is most likely due to a decrease in the activity of endothelial lipoprotein lipase, while the increase in fatty acids is likely due to a decreased inhibition of hormone-sensitive lipase by insulin in adipose tissue.
